Protective letter given to Karman Gyula from the Swiss Embassy’s department of foreign interests and visas, run by Carl Lutz, during the period of the annihilation of Hungarian Jewry. Budapest, 23 October 1944.
Refer to the Hebrew catalog text for a brief biography of Carl Lutz, one of the most prominent righteous among the nations .
[1] leaf official stationery from the Swiss embassy in Budapest, 21×29 cm. Typewritten. Bilingual text – the right side is in Hungarian and the left side is in German. Stamped with the embassy’s stamp, in red ink.
Fine condition, fold marks, tiny tears in the folds without damage to the text. Stains.
